I don't think bc pills have any place in a middle school. Birth control pills only work if they're taken every day, at the same time every day. I don't think 12-14 year olds have the discipline to monitor their pill-popping and their bodies that closely. I just don't. They think they do, but they don't.

If some schools are this desperate, they need to up the sex ed and make condoms available. Besides, pregnancy is only one of the hazards with (pre)teen sex, and one could argue it is one of the lesser concerns.
